Dr. Ceylan has extensive experience in pavement field investigation and forensic testing, pavement performance evaluation and modeling, mechanistic-based pavement analysis and design concepts, nondestructive testing and health monitoring of transportation infrastructure systems, smart infrastructure/engineering materials, innovative airfield pavement engineering solutions, and engineering application of intelligent data mining and computational and artificial intelligence techniques.
Throughout his career, he has been involved with over 130 research projects – worth over $23 million in project funds since 2002 – related to transportation infrastructure systems and pavement/geo/engineering materials, serving as the principal investigator or co-principal investigator. Research sponsors include the National Science Foundation, Federal Highway Administration, Federal Aviation Administration, National Cooperative Highway Research Program, Strategic Highway Program, Portland Cement Association, various state departments of transportation, and highway research boards, among others.
Dr. Ceylan has authored and co-authored over 400 peer-reviewed publications, which include 6 edited books, 4 invited book chapters, 154 journal articles (plus 3 fully peer-reviewed Geotechnical Special Publications), and over 160 fully-refereed conference proceedings and more than 70 technical reports. He is also an avid technical presenter, having delivered over 400, including over 150 invited presentations at universities and conferences with several keynote lectures. During his tenure at ISU, he has advised and mentored over 80 graduate students, postdoctoral research associates, and research staff.
And besides having served on the editorial board for 9 international journals, he has been a member of over 30 national and international committees and organizations, serving as the chair of the ASCE Geo-Institute (GI) Pavements Committee, chair of the ASCE Transportation and Development Institute (T&DI) Technical Committee on Uncrewed Aircraft Systems (UAS), and having organized and chaired many technical conference sessions for these professional associations.
